Open-Awesome
CategoriesAlternativesStacksSelf-HostedExplore
Open-Awesome

© 2026 Open-Awesome. Curated for the developer elite.

TermsPrivacyAboutGitHubRSS
  1. Home
  2. Tags
  3. Javascript

Javascript

2765 projects

Showing 36 of 2765 projects

wade
wadeJavaScript

A blazing fast 1kb JavaScript search library for client-side data.

#search-library#vanilla-js#lightweight
Stars3.0k
Forks58
Last commit3 years ago
redux-orm
redux-ormJavaScript

A small, simple, and immutable ORM for managing relational data in Redux stores.

#reducer#orm#state
Stars2.9k
Forks110
Last commit3 years ago
WWW SQL Designer
WWW SQL DesignerJavaScript

A browser-based tool for designing database schemas and generating SQL scripts without external plugins.

#hacktoberfest#open-source#database-schema
Stars2.9k
Forks732
Last commit2 months ago
handtrack.js
handtrack.jsJavaScript

A JavaScript library for real-time hand detection and pose classification directly in the browser using TensorFlow.js.

#browser-ml#neural-networks#hand-detection
Stars2.9k
Forks257
Last commit3 years ago
Padlock
PadlockJavaScript

A modern, open-source password manager for individuals and teams with end-to-end encryption and self-hosting capabilities.

#team-collaboration#progressive-web-app#end-to-end-encryption
Stars2.9k
Forks266
Last commit1 year ago
@egjs/vue-flicking
@egjs/vue-flickingTypeScript

A reliable, flexible, and extendable carousel library that works with all major JavaScript frameworks.

#slider#egjs#frontend
Stars2.9k
Forks139
Last commit2 months ago
stryker-js
stryker-jsTypeScript

A mutation testing framework for JavaScript, TypeScript, and related ecosystems to improve test quality.

#hacktoberfest#test-coverage#stryker
Stars2.9k
Forks268
Last commit16 hours ago
stryker
strykerTypeScript

Mutation testing framework for JavaScript and TypeScript to improve test quality by finding untested code.

#software-testing#hacktoberfest#test-coverage
Stars2.9k
Forks268
Last commit16 hours ago
bolt-js
bolt-jsTypeScript

A JavaScript framework for building Slack apps with support for events, actions, shortcuts, and slash commands.

#slack-apps#javascript-framework#slack
Stars2.9k
Forks431
Last commit3 days ago
github-elements
github-elementsJavaScript

A collection of 17 reusable Web Components developed by GitHub for building modern web interfaces.

#web-components#custom-elements#html5
Stars2.9k
Forks65
Last commit6 months ago
redux-undo
redux-undoJavaScript

A higher-order reducer that adds undo/redo functionality to Redux state containers.

#history#redux-undo#time-travel
Stars2.9k
Forks184
Last commit5 months ago
rome
romeJavaScript

A customizable, dependency-free date and time picker with opt-in UI and real-time input synchronization.

#time-picker#vanilla-js#date-picker
Stars2.9k
Forks218
Last commit2 years ago
node-casbin
node-casbinTypeScript

A powerful authorization library for Node.js and browser environments supporting ACL, RBAC, and ABAC access control models.

#js#rbac#acl
Stars2.9k
Forks231
Last commit1 month ago
JavaScript SDK
JavaScript SDKTypeScript

Official JavaScript SDK for interacting with the PocketBase API in browser and Node.js environments.

#realtime#authentication#pocketbase-client
Stars2.9k
Forks194
Last commit23 days ago
Tinyhttp
TinyhttpTypeScript

A modern, minimal, and fast web framework for Node.js, designed as a drop-in replacement for Express.

#http-server#webframework#javascript-framework
Stars2.9k
Forks140
Last commit1 month ago
tinyhttp
tinyhttpTypeScript

A modern, minimal, and fast Express-like web framework for Node.js, written in TypeScript and compiled to native ESM.

#http-server#webframework#fast
Stars2.9k
Forks140
Last commit1 month ago
perfectionist sorting
perfectionist sortingTypeScript

ESLint plugin for automatically sorting imports, objects, types, JSX props, and other code structures to enforce consistency.

#developer-tools#typescript#eslint-rules
Stars2.9k
Forks62
Last commit
PreloadJS
PreloadJSJavaScript

A JavaScript library for preloading assets with a consistent API, automatic XHR detection, and composite progress events.

#loading-queue#xhr#progress-tracking
Stars2.9k
Forks745
Last commit2 years ago
SQL Formatter
SQL FormatterTypeScript

A JavaScript library for pretty-printing SQL queries across multiple database dialects.

#developer-tools#vscode-extension#n1ql
Stars2.9k
Forks450
Last commit11 days ago
mindmaps
mindmapsJavaScript

An offline-capable HTML5 mind mapping application that runs entirely in the browser.

#productivity-tool#mind-mapping#offline-first
Stars2.9k
Forks596
Last commit3 years ago
way.js
way.jsJavaScript

A lightweight, framework-agnostic JavaScript library for persistent two-way data binding with minimal code.

#vanilla-js#localstorage#two-way-binding
Stars2.9k
Forks245
Last commit1 year ago
Flowbite Admin Dashboard
Flowbite Admin DashboardHTML

A free and open-source admin dashboard template built with Tailwind CSS and the Flowbite component library.

#open-source#dashboard#html
Stars2.9k
Forks631
Last commit1 year ago
unistore
unistoreJavaScript

A tiny 350b centralized state container with component bindings for Preact & React.

#component-binding#redux-alternative#subscription
Stars2.8k
Forks134
Last commit5 years ago
fartscroll.js
fartscroll.js

A JavaScript library that plays fart noises as you scroll down a web page.

#sound-effects#vanilla-js#browser-script
Stars2.8k
Forks235
Last commit7 years ago
jqGrid
jqGridJavaScript

Ajax-enabled jQuery grid plugin for displaying and manipulating tabular data in web applications.

#data-grid#pivot-tables#subgrid
Stars2.8k
Forks1.2k
Last commit8 days ago
nbdime
nbdimeTypeScript

Tools for diffing and merging Jupyter notebooks in terminal and web interfaces.

#jupyterlab-extension#mercurial#version-control
Stars2.8k
Forks191
Last commit6 days ago
chaplin
chaplinCoffeeScript

An application architecture for JavaScript applications using the Backbone.js library.

#single-page-application#mvc-framework#backbonejs
Stars2.8k
Forks222
Last commit3 years ago
Extraterm
ExtratermTypeScript

A modern terminal emulator with built-in SSH, shell integration, images, and advanced workflow features.

#windows-subsystem-linux#terminal-emulator#developer-tools
Stars2.8k
Forks129
Last commit11 days ago
power-assert
power-assertJavaScript

A JavaScript assertion library that enhances standard assert with descriptive error messages by analyzing expression structures.

#unit-testing#assert#power-assert
Stars2.8k
Forks49
Last commit3 years ago
Ejecta
EjectaObjective-C

A fast, open-source JavaScript, Canvas, and Audio implementation for iOS and tvOS, functioning as a canvas-only browser.

#ios#graphics#canvas
Stars2.8k
Forks320
Last commit5 years ago
unovis
unovisTypeScript

A modular data visualization framework for React, Angular, Svelte, Vue, Solid, and vanilla TypeScript/JavaScript.

#graphs#typescript#data-visualization
Stars2.8k
Forks67
Last commit1 day ago
Chevrotain
ChevrotainTypeScript

A blazing fast and feature-rich parser building toolkit for JavaScript, supporting LL(K) and LL(*) grammars.

#parsing#llk-grammars#compiler-construction
Stars2.8k
Forks220
Last commit3 days ago
Shiny
ShinyJavaScript

A lightweight JavaScript library that adds device-tilt-responsive shiny reflections to text, backgrounds, and borders on mobile websites.

#css-gradients#interactive-design#mobile-web
Stars2.8k
Forks67
Last commit3 years ago
Scene.js
Scene.jsTypeScript

A JavaScript & CSS timeline-based animation library for creating complex, synchronized animations in web applications.

#css3-animation#animation#javascript-animation-library
Stars2.8k
Forks162
Last commit3 years ago
jsblocks
jsblocksJavaScript

A 2012-era MV-ish UI framework for building user interfaces and single-page applications with server-side rendering.

#debugging-tools#modular-architecture#2012-era
Stars2.8k
Forks100
Last commit1 year ago
rbush
rbushJavaScript

A high-performance JavaScript R-tree-based 2D spatial index for points and rectangles.

#algorithm#collision-detection#spatial-index
Stars2.8k
Forks253
Last commit6 days ago
PreviousPage 24 of 77Next

Related Tags

Community-curated · Updated weekly · 100% open source

Found a gem we're missing?

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.

Submit a projectStar on GitHub
1 day ago
#Frontend670
#Nodejs668
#Typescript522
#React314
#Web Development283
#Developer Tools269
#Javascript Library244
#Ui Components224
#Cross Platform219
#React Native173
#Performance155
#Vue151